Re: Any recommendation for the kayak fishing spots in Melbourne?
If you want to put a kayak in near entrance to werribee river at werribee south to head up river, go through main ramp car park, through gate at the end onto grass area and there is a little access spot there so that you can avoid the boat ramp and traffic and go up river.
